Healthcare: Building trust and ensuring safety
In healthcare, high quality workwear is a key part of the environment, signalling professionalism and reliability to patients and visitors. Uniforms like healthcare scrubs, lab coats, and protective gear identify roles and enhance safety through materials designed to minimise contamination. With coloured scrubs and badges, patients can easily recognise nurses, doctors, and support staff, which adds clarity and comfort to their experience.
Key benefits:
- Enhances patient trust and comfort through professional attire.
- Minimises contamination risk with easy-to-sanitise materials.
- Improves efficiency and teamwork, as roles are easily identifiable.

Manufacturing and industrial: Prioritising safety and comfort
On the factory floor, uniforms are essential for safety, often equipped with high-visibility materials, flame-resistant fabrics, and reinforced stitching to protect workers from hazards. In manufacturing and industrial settings, uniforms are designed to be durable and comfortable, allowing employees to focus on their tasks without worrying about their attire. By standardising protective clothing, businesses demonstrate a commitment to safety and ensure compliance with industry regulations, reducing the risk of accidents.
Key benefits:
- Promotes safety and compliance through industry-specific protective features.
- Increases productivity by offering comfort and freedom of movement.
- Supports brand consistency as employees are easily recognisable in company colours.

Food service: Hygiene and customer trust
In the food service industry, uniforms play a dual role of maintaining hygiene and building customer trust. Chefs, kitchen staff, and servers often wear attire made from materials that are easy to clean and resistant to stains. For customers, a neat and hygienic uniform conveys that the establishment takes health and safety seriously. At the same time, consistent uniforms help identify staff, making it easier for diners to seek assistance and enhancing their dining experience.
Key benefits:
- Reinforces hygiene standards through easily washable, stain-resistant materials.
- Improves customer experience with identifiable, approachable staff.
- Supports team pride and cohesion, contributing to a positive working environment.
